Abstract :
The processing of welds at welding tubes of oil and gas pipelines now is carried out with a polishing machine powered by 220 V, 50 Hz. But, under field conditions, a source of electrical energy is the welding outfit. There is a problem of conversion of constant voltage of a welding outfit into alternate with given parameters. It is known, that at actuation of an electric tool, there is an impact current, since the braked electric motor has small electric resistance. Such a launch is harmful to the engine, and under conditions where there is an input source of restricted power comparable to power of the electric motor, it is impossible. One solution to this problem is an increase of power of the converter, that results in application of more potent power keys and other circuit components, i.e. increase of weight and overall dimensions of the device. The second way is providing a smoothly varying launch of the engine of an electric tool. Though the response time of the engine is also augmented, it succeeds in avoiding the deficiencies of the previous version
